Gilead Beats Q1 Estimates, Raises Guidance on Yes2Go Strength and HIV Growth
Gilead delivered a solid Q1 2026 beat driven by 10% HIV growth and accelerating Yes2Go adoption, raising full-year revenue guidance by $400 million. Despite the beat, the stock sold off with a -2.9% abnormal move and continued downside drift, suggesting the market had already priced in the positive trajectory. The multi-franchise strategy spans HIV, oncology, liver disease, and cell therapy, with key FDA decisions on Biclen (August 2026), anitocel (December 2026), and Hepcludex (this quarter) as near-term catalysts. The Arcellx and Tubulis acquisitions bolster the ADC and CAR-T pipeline but add integration risk. With the stock at $133.83 versus a consensus target of $159.22, the bullish thesis depends on Yes2Go reaching its $1 billion target, successful Trodelvy label expansions, and clean regulatory execution across multiple pending decisions.

Snapshot as of publicationGilead Sciences, Inc. is a global biopharmaceutical enterprise, with operations spanning the United States, Europe, and numerous international markets. Its core mission involves discovering, developing, and commercializing innovative medications to address critical health needs. The company's extensive product portfolio encompasses treatments for a variety of severe conditions. For HIV/AIDS, it supplies key therapies such as Biktarvy, Genvoya, Descovy, Odefsey, Truvada, Complera/Eviplera, Stribild, and Atripla. In response to the 2019 coronavirus pandemic, Gilead provides Veklury, an injectable drug for intravenous administration. Its offerings for liver diseases include Epclusa, Harvoni, Vosevi, Vemlidy, and Viread.…

What changed
Q1 2026 product sales reached $6.9 billion, up 5% year-over-year, with HIV sales growing 10% YoY. EPS of $2.03 beat the $1.91 consensus by 6.3%, and revenue of $6.96 billion exceeded the $6.91 billion estimate by 0.7%. Operating margin held at 47%. Yes2Go posted 72% sequential growth and its 2026 sales target was raised to $1 billion. Full-year revenue guidance was increased by $400 million, and the HIV sales growth outlook was lifted to 8%. Biclen (bictegravir + lenacapavir) received FDA priority review with a decision expected in August 2026. The company completed acquisitions of Arcellx and Tubulis, with a pending Oral Medicines deal, expanding its ADC, CAR-T, and T-cell engager platforms.
Guidance delta
Management raised full-year 2026 revenue guidance by $400 million and lifted the HIV sales growth outlook to 8%. Yes2Go's 2026 sales target was increased to $1 billion, positioning it as a potential first-year blockbuster. The prior quarter had initially set the 2026 product sales range at $29.6 to $30 billion; this quarter's raise builds on that foundation. Guidance sentiment was raised for the second consecutive quarter.

Management priorities
- Executing the Yes2Go commercial launch toward $1 billion in 2026 sales, positioning it as a first-year blockbuster.
- Securing FDA approval for Biclen with a decision expected in August 2026.
- Expanding Trodelvy into first-line metastatic TNBC and NSCLC indications.
- Integrating Arcellx, Tubulis, and pending Oral Medicines acquisitions to strengthen the oncology pipeline.
- Advancing Hepcludex (bulevirtide) regulatory submissions in the U.S. this quarter.
